Transaction 6428690d124dd7edbbc0527b5d253139f0f82e11092b4856ddfd57872d3973d2
1 Input
1 Output
-
6428690d124dd7edbbc0527b5d253139f0f82e11092b4856ddfd57872d3973d2:0
- value
- 17503289
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d159eff50e02a5271b6b27e640cbdbd1714e79ae OP_EQUAL
- address
- MSz7CUgtueX8CvPLa3mdUEHFvAaVmWjagd